Содержание
Though he has a deep love for Android he also specializes in other mobile app platforms such as iOS and also web development frameworks such as Laravel. Currently Sriyank is working as freelance software developer and a proud online trainer. Developer’s rate depends on their experience, skills and tasks assigned during the development process.
Use Android developer resume keywords only where it makes sense. Highlight your actions and skills as an Android developer by using metrics. Grew and scaled our product and servers, applying the latest technologies and best practices. 3+ years experience of backend development in Kotlin or Java.
Key Skills For Kotlin Engineer Jobs At Epam Anywhere
By the end of this course, you’ll gain the skills you need to build your next project in Kotlin. The most basic building block of Android development is a programming language. The most preferred languages to create Android apps are Kotlin and Java. You can use either Kotlin or Java—or even both at the same time—to develop apps. Mobile apps have changed our way of life, from the way we run our businesses, educate, recreate and find entertainment! This has made mobile app development one of the most fascinating and coolest jobs around.
Writing clear and efficient code of an Android app from scratch. Learn iOS, Swift, Android, Kotlin, Flutter and Dart development and unlock our massive catalog of 50+ books and 4,000+ videos. Full-time computer science professor for Aims Community College in Colorado where she created and teaches certificates in… Get a refresher of what was covered in this course and what to expect in the next course in your Android development journey. Try to rewrite the method using another algorithm with less code. Cover the process of working with the “string” data type which stores a sequence of characters and display the value of the seekbar in the Alert Dialog.
- It can be used almost everywhere Java is used, and is 100% compatible with existing Java frameworks.
- Kotlin is an official language for Android development, and can be used in a variety of other applications, from back-end development to data analysis.
- In the article, we’ll review the roles and responsibilities of Kotlin developers in a mobile app project, what expertise is required from such specialists and ways to hire them.
- These are really small but very useful in improving user interaction.
- We are a family owned USA based Corporate Training Company determined to help professionals, teams, and organizations improve.
This means you can build your Android apps from within Android Studio, the command line on your machine, or on machines where Android Studio is not installed . If you are not using Android Studio, you can learn how to build and run your app from the command line. Discovery – a project manager, UX-researcher, designer and analyst together with a client analyze the market, Kotlin developer job define the audience and future app’s functionality and appearance. Collaboration with other Android development team members, including designers and QA engineers. Understanding the project’s requirements and design wireframes and translating them into code. Now it’s time to try to access other views from the Activity with the knowledge you’ve gained so far.
Kotlin Basics
You can work on new crazy ideas for your project while your previous working copy stays safe and secure. The moment you may realize you are evolving your project in the wrong direction, you can restore your previous version, hassle-free and course correct. Notifications are one of the best ways to increase user engagement.
Since Kotlin is currently the main Android programming language, there are plenty of Kotlin developers looking for new projects. However, hiring the right people might be a daunting task, especially if you decide to set up an in-house HR process and make developers permanent members of your team. To make things a little easier, so that you can focus more on your core business, consider trusting the app development to a specialized mobile app development company. We at Surf have extensive experience developing mobile apps for emerging startups, e-commerce players and major banks. If you want to build an app with Kotlin, fill in the short form and we’ll get back to you to discuss the details.
Jobscan Users Have Been Hired By:
Prepare for your Android developer interview by reviewing these 25 common interview questions. Keep healthy, save for the future and enjoy your comfortable life at EPAM Anywhere with a benefits package that includes health coverage, various discounts, education programs and many more. Enhance your skill set and boost your hirability through innovative, independent learning. Another navigation element is a BottomNavigationView which allows you to switch between different Fragments in the same Activity by using tabs at the bottom of the screen. If you need to use tabs attached to the Toolbar and swipe between Fragments , then ViewPager should be your choice.
Additionally, in several cases, you might need to customize Views that suit your need. This can be achieved by designing custom components for your Views. User interaction with Android apps should be considered with utmost priority. These are really small but very useful in improving user interaction. Above all, these user interactivity takes place in an Android component known as Activity. Gradle and Android plugin run independently of Android Studio.
Another option is to handle all development related to a company providing Android development services. Such companies specialize in app development and handle organizational matters, meaning you won’t need to set up the development process from scratch. Along with developers, our team includes specialists to handle all other stages of project development, such as designers, analytics and QA. We also supply every project with comprehensive documentation, so that it can be easily handed to an in-house team for further maintenance. If you think about creating a native Android app for your business, you’ll likely need to hire Kotlin developers as a part of your team.
We at Surf have 12 years of experience developing mobile apps using both native and cross-platform technologies. In the article, we’ll review the roles and responsibilities of Kotlin developers in a mobile app project, what expertise is required from such specialists and ways to hire them. On average, Kotlin app development team consists of a project manager, 2-3 developers and a QA engineer.
Roles And Responsibilities Of Kotlin Developer
Optimize your software development capabilities by adding top talents from one of the leading outsourcing companies in the world; let our experience work for you. Git is free and open-source software used for version control. Git lets you experiment with new application features and coding techniques with confidence.
The main developer tools for Android apps are Android Software Development Kit and Android Studio, so a developer must have knowledge of their functionality and how to use them. Learn about common problems you might encounter while building your apps and see how to solve them. Learn to access and interact with the views created in xml from inside your activity using the view binding feature. This competency area includes understanding notifications, custom views, modification & clipping of canvas objects, animations and use of motion layout. Your CV will be saved into our database and may be used in further recruitment projects. Integration of applications with databases, APIs, and third-party libraries.
Firebase On Android
Also, don’t forget that the developers’ salaries are largely determined by their location. If you’re a US-based startup, hiring specialists offshore can significantly lower development costs without any decrease in quality. Learn more about the best locations to hire developers https://wizardsdev.com/ in our dedicated article. As an Android developer candidate, adding figures to your resume will demonstrate the extent of your main achievements throughout your career. It will allow your prospective employers to assess the impact you’d have while working on their projects.
Highlighting the times when you and your team have made a breakthrough in the industry will get you further than you’ve ever imagined. We’re looking for an exceptional Android Developer to join our fast-growing team. This is an opportunity to work alongside world-class technology and data science experts paving way for fast-paced career growth and learning. Resolute Software’s professionals are shaping concepts into successful software solutions. We work with modern technologies and constantly sharpen our skills. We encourage an open, informal work culture where everyone feels comfortable and at home.
Small & Medium Businesses
To use local database, useRoom database, which is the part of Android Jetpack’s architecture component. You might want to share your database outside your app securely using ContentProvider. Users interact with your app on a variety of levels, from pressing a Submit button to downloading information onto their device. Accordingly, you should test a variety of use cases and interactions as you iteratively develop your app.
Obviously, to write clean and maintainable code on Kotlin, a developer must have comprehensive knowledge of this programming language. Continue building the game screen and learn about working with xml in the code view of the layout designer. Recognizing the key Android developer skills to make you stand out is not the only measure you can take to make your resume more hire-worthy. Below you’ll find five helpful suggestions to write a stellar document that will highlight the best of your abilities.
What You Can Create
Showcase your best Android developer attributes with the right wording. To apply for this job, please upload your CV and fill the form below. Soft skills like perfect command of English, time management skills, and working by Agile methodologies will help you get a competitive edge.
The responsibilities of a Kotlin programmer often include working on Android development projects. In these positions, you need an understanding of the Android Studio development environment. You can build a portfolio of past projects that use Kotlin to show to prospective clients and employers. Kotlin is a general-purpose and open source programming language developed by JetBrains in the early 2010s. Kotlin is designed to fully interpolate with one of the most popular programming languages, Java. In 2019 Google announced Kotlin as a preferred language for Android mobile application development, which made it’s popularity grow significantly.